I am absolutely appalled by the way MSC Cruises has handled my request for a cancellation and refund.
I am currently pregnant and will be 40 weeks at the time of the cruise departure. This is clearly a high-risk stage of pregnancy, and I provided medical letters from my doctor confirming my due date and that I am unable to travel. Despite this, MSC has refused to cancel my cruise or refund my deposit, even though their own policy makes allowances for cancellations under such medical circumstances.
Their response? That I might give birth before departure—as if they are medical professionals qualified to make such judgments. This is not only irresponsible, but cruel and deeply insensitive. Their complete lack of empathy or concern for the wellbeing of myself or my unborn child is shocking.
While they have offered to change the date, I no longer want anything to do with MSC Cruises. If this is how they treat someone with a valid medical reason, imagine how they would handle an emergency on board. Their disregard for human life and basic decency is horrifying.
